## 1. Executive Summary
|
|
|
|
### What We Sell
|
|
Digital planning tools, guides, and courses designed specifically for adults with PDA (Pathological Demand Avoidance) — a nervous system disability where everyday demands trigger fight/flight/freeze responses.
|
|
|
|
### Who We Serve
|
|
- Adults with diagnosed/suspected PDA (primarily late-diagnosed AuDHD)
|
|
- ADHD/Autistic adults who've failed with every "normal" planner
|
|
- People who feel broken because productivity advice makes it worse
|
|
|
|
### Why We Win
|
|
- **No competition:** Zero PDA-specific planning products exist
|
|
- **Authentic voice:** Built by someone WITH PDA who actually made it work
|
|
- **Timing:** PDA awareness is exploding (TikTok, Reddit, clinical circles)
|
|
- **First-mover:** The brand that defines this category owns it

### Tier 0: Free Lead Magnet — "The PDA Reframe Cheat Sheet"
|
|
**Price:** Free (email capture)
|
|
|
|
**What:** Single-page PDF with 10 powerful demand-to-invitation reframes
|
|
|
|
**Purpose:**
|
|
- Build email list (the real asset)
|
|
- Prove value before asking for money
|
|
- Segment PDA vs. general ADHD subscribers
|
|
|
|
**Examples:**
|
|
- "I have to finish this" → "What would happen if I just did the next tiny piece?"
|
|
- "I need to respond now" → "I can choose when this gets my attention"
|
|
- "I should be more productive" → "What would feel good to explore right now?"
|
|

### 📌 Pinterest — HIGH PRIORITY
|
|
|
|
**Why Pinterest:**
|
|
- It's a SEARCH ENGINE, not social media
|
|
- People actively search for "ADHD planner" "organization tips" "neurodivergent life"
|
|
- Pins have long shelf life (months/years, not hours)
|
|
- Perfect for planner/organization niche
|
|
- Visual discovery matches product type
|
|
|
|
**Pin Strategy:**
|
|
| Pin Type | Content |
|
|
|----------|---------|
|
|
| Product pins | Clean mockups of planning sheets with benefit-focused copy |
|
|
| Idea pins | 15-30 second "why your planner failed" explainer |
|
|
| Infographic pins | PDA reframes, energy-based planning tips |
|
|
| Carousel pins | Multiple planning sheets, before/after |
|
|
|
|
**Board Strategy:**
|
|
- PDA Planning & Organization
|
|
- ADHD Tools That Actually Work
|
|
- Neurodivergent Life
|
|
- Self-Compassion for Perfectionists
|
|
- External Brain Systems
|
|
- Low-Demand Living
|
|
|
|
**SEO Keywords:**
|
|
- PDA planner, PDA planning system, ADHD planner for adults
|
|
- Neurodivergent organization, executive dysfunction tools
|
|
- Demand avoidance strategies, PDA adult tools
|
|
- Energy-based planning, external brain system
|
|
|
|
**Posting Cadence:**
|
|
- 3-5 pins/day (mix of fresh + repins)
|
|
- Batch create weekly (1-2 hours)
|
|
- Automate with Tailwind ($15/mo)

### 📧 Email List — CRITICAL INFRASTRUCTURE
|
|
|
|
**The List IS the Business**
|
|
|
|
Everything else (Pinterest, TikTok, Reddit) drives TO the email list. The list is the owned asset that can't be algorithm-changed away.
|
|
|
|
**Platform Recommendation: Beehiiv**
|
|
|
|
| Platform | Pros | Cons |
|
|
|----------|------|------|
|
|
| ConvertKit | Great automation, creator-focused | $15/mo for 300 subs, steep learning curve |
|
|
| Beehiiv | Free to 1K subs, clean UI, built-in monetization | Newer, fewer integrations |
|
|
| MailerLite | Free to 1K, simple | Less sophisticated automation |
|
|
|
|
**Why Beehiiv:**
|
|
- Free until 1,000 subscribers
|
|
- Clean, not overwhelming UI (PDA-friendly)
|
|
- Built-in referral program
|
|
- Newsletter monetization options later
|
|
- Good automation for welcome sequences
|
|
|
|
**Email Flows:**
|
|
|
|
1. **Welcome Sequence** (5-7 emails over 2 weeks)
|
|
- Deliver lead magnet
|
|
- Share founder story
|
|
- Provide value (free tips)
|
|
- Soft pitch Survival Sheets
|
|
|
|
2. **Nurture Sequence** (ongoing)
|
|
- Weekly newsletter with genuine value
|
|
- PDA tips, reframes, relatable content
|
|
- Occasional product mentions
|
|
|
|
3. **Launch Sequences** (when releasing new products)
|
|
- Teaser → Build anticipation → Launch → Follow-up
|
|
|
|
**Segmentation:**
|
|
- PDA vs. general ADHD vs. AuDHD
|
|
- Buyers vs. non-buyers
|
|
- Interest areas (planning, external brain, etc.)
|
|
|
|
**Frequency:**
|
|
- Weekly newsletter (non-negotiable)
|
|
- Occasional extra emails for launches
